Alternative Streaming Options
If you're having trouble accessing the live stream through the official website, don't worry! There are several alternative streaming options available to catch Channel 6 News in Columbus, Ohio. One popular method is using streaming services that carry local channels. Services like Y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, Sling TV, and FuboTV often include local news channels in their lineups. These services usually require a subscription, but many offer a free trial period, which you can use to watch Channel 6 News live without paying. To check if Channel 6 is available on these platforms, visit their websites and enter your zip code to see the local channel offerings in your area. Another option is to explore news aggregator apps or websites. These platforms compile live streams and news clips from various sources, allowing you to access Channel 6 News alongside other news outlets. While the availability may vary, it's worth checking out apps like NewsON or Haystack News. Social media platforms like Facebook and Twitter can also be valuable resources. Channel 6 News often streams live coverage of important events on their social media pages. Following their official accounts can keep you updated on when and where to watch. Lastly, don't forget to check out the websites of other local news stations in Columbus. Sometimes, they may share live coverage or have partnerships that allow you to access Channel 6 News content. By exploring these alternative streaming options, you can ensure you never miss a live broadcast, even if the official website isn't working for you.

Troubleshooting Common Streaming Issues
Even with the best intentions, streaming live news can sometimes hit a snag. If you're having trouble watching Channel 6 News in Columbus, Ohio, live, don't panic! There are several common issues and easy fixes you can try. First, check your internet connection. A stable and fast internet connection is crucial for smooth streaming. If your video is buffering or constantly stopping, try restarting your router or moving closer to your Wi-Fi source. You can also run a speed test to ensure your internet is performing as expected. Another common issue is browser compatibility. Make sure you're using an up-to-date version of your web browser, such as Chrome, Firefox, Safari, or Edge. Outdated browsers can sometimes cause playback problems. Clearing your browser's cache and cookies can also help resolve streaming issues. Cached data can sometimes interfere with the live stream, so clearing it out can give you a fresh start. If you're using a streaming device like Roku, Apple TV, or Amazon Fire Stick, make sure the device's software is up to date. Software updates often include bug fixes and performance improvements that can enhance your streaming experience. Sometimes, the problem might be on the broadcaster's end. Channel 6 News might be experiencing technical difficulties with their live stream. In this case, the best thing to do is wait a few minutes and try again later. You can also check their social media accounts for any announcements about streaming issues. Finally, consider using a different streaming option. If the official website isn't working, try using a streaming service or social media platform to watch the news. By troubleshooting these common issues, you can usually get back to watching Channel 6 News live in no time.
